Three things Zeroharm changes
Reducing the burden on patient safety managers, by design
POINT 01
Everything starts with a report.
Understanding what is really happening, taking countermeasures, changing the frontline — the starting point is always a report from the field. That is why Zeroharm treats getting reports submitted as what matters most.
The keys are making reporting easy and making it feel safe. Zeroharm cuts the effort with reports completed in 3–4 minutes on average, AI-assisted input, and smartphone support — and lowers the psychological hurdle with anonymous reporting.
POINT 02
Turn tallying time into analysis time.
Receive reports, open them in Excel, clean them up, classify, tally, chart, and turn them into slides. Repeated every month, this routine steals the time that should go to analysis and countermeasures.
With Zeroharm, just pick your conditions to draw Pareto charts, simple tallies, heatmaps, control charts, and more. Even tens of thousands of reports can be filtered in seconds.

POINT 03
Turn "this feels risky" into numbers.
The reports that lead to serious events are the ones buried in the daily stream. Zeroharm's AI, trained on real clinical data, quantifies risk along two axes — fault and severity — and visualizes the importance of each incident.
It also tracks changes in hospital-wide risk to catch unusual movement and detect early signs of serious events.

The advantages of a cloud system
SaaS you use from a browser — no servers in your hospital
Typical on-premises: servers installed and managed in-house
Requires buying and installing servers,
plus in-house upkeep and management
Zeroharm (cloud): just use your browser
Servers live in the cloud.
We handle operations and maintenance
| Category | Typical on-premises reporting system | Zeroharm (cloud) |
|---|---|---|
| Initial cost | Servers and other hardware must be purchased, so upfront costs are high. | No hardware to buy, keeping initial costs down. |
| Operations & maintenance | Hardware must be managed in-house or entrusted to a vendor. | No hardware for your hospital to manage. |
| Feature updates | Typically a one-time purchase, with extra fees for major updates every few years. | Regularly updated to the latest features and UI — always current. |
| Integration & AI | Closed environments make hospital-to-hospital connection and AI adoption difficult or costly. | Enables hospital-to-hospital connection and low-cost AI. |
